Convergent sequences of perturbative approximations for the anharmonic oscillator I. Harmonic approach

arXiv:hep-th/9507155 · doi:10.1142/S0217751X9600256X

Abstract

We present numerical evidence that a simple variational improvement of the ordinary perturbation theory of the quantum anharmonic oscillator can give a convergent sequence of approximations even in the extreme strong coupling limit, the purely anharmonic case. Some of the new techniques of this paper can be extended to renormalizable field theories.
